Arrow
Questionnaire first · Agent-built · You own the files

A real website for your business — that you actually own.

Answer a few focused questions. Arrow's agents assemble a fast, mobile-friendly site from proven, battle-tested parts. Then you get the plain files, not a subscription holding your site hostage.

Vanilla HTML, CSS & JS · hosts on any cheap PHP host · natural-language changes · no vendor lock-in

Why Arrow is different

Most website builders rent you a site that disappears the day you stop paying. Arrow gives it to you.

📦

You own your files

Arrow outputs a plain folder of HTML/CSS/JS. Download it, keep it, move it anywhere. It renders with zero builder runtime — no phone-home.

🧾

Clear costs, owned files

Arrow's source is public and the software has no monthly license fee. Build, domain, and hosting costs are shown before you choose — the files stay yours.

🧩

Proven parts, not vibes

Arrow doesn't "vibe-code" risky one-offs. It assembles a vetted whole-site pattern plus reusable feature modules that just work.

📱

Mobile & fast by default

Responsive, accessible, lightweight. Self-hosted fonts, a favicon, Open Graph and schema — the boring things done right.

🛠️

Ask for changes normally

Email what should change in plain English. We edit the owned files directly, so the site stays yours instead of trapped inside a page-builder account.

🚪

No lock-in, ever

Hosts on any commodity PHP host for a few dollars a month. Leave whenever you want and take everything with you.

This is what your site looks like

A real, working demo generated from Arrow's service-business pattern. Live calendar, live photo gallery — all from local files.

maple-and-co.example — built with Arrow

How it works

From "I need a site" to "it's live" without the agency runaround or a blank editor.

Answer the questionnaire

Tell Arrow what kind of business you run, what customers need, and what has to be on the site.

Agents build the first version

AI and Discnxt agents turn that brief into a real site using proven patterns, not a blank canvas.

Add owned features

Turn on local-file features like an events calendar or photo gallery that do not depend on third-party services.

Own, edit & host it

Keep the bundle, host it anywhere, and request later changes in normal language.

Things you can manage yourself

Each "scaffold" is a self-contained feature: the public part renders from a simple data file, and a tiny admin page lets you edit it. No third-party services.

📅 Events calendar

Show estimate days, specials and workshops. Edit them from manage-events.php — add, change or delete with a password. Powered by the open-source vkurko Event Calendar.

🖼️ Photo gallery

A rotating, tap-to-fullscreen gallery of your real jobs. Upload, reorder and caption photos from manage-gallery.php. Powered by Swiper + PhotoSwipe.

Everything ships self-hosted in your bundle — no CDNs, no accounts, no surprise bills.

Start your Arrow questionnaire

Enter your email and we'll send you a one-click link to the questionnaire. No password, no account, no empty editor.

Honest licensing

Source-available, attribution required, no reselling-as-a-service.

Arrow is licensed Apache-2.0 with a Commons Clause rider. You may read, fork, self-host, and use it commercially — and keep what you build. You just can't repackage Arrow itself and resell it as a competing hosted service. Because of that no-resale clause, Arrow is not OSI "open source," but the full source is public and yours to inspect.

Read the source on GitHub →